Oxford Castle & Prison
Discover the amazing Oxford Castle & Prison area. Based in Oxford’s ‘Oldest New Quarter’, Oxford Castle has an impressive history and its prison spans over ten centuries. During its existence, this motte-and-bailey castle site has served time as a royal castle, a centre for justice, and for several hundred years as a gaol.

Oxford Town Hall
Oxford Town Hall has maintained its remarkable grandeur for over 120 years, impressing guests and customers. While continuing its civic function hosting council meetings and events and providing space for local residents to host community events, Oxford Town Hall is now a leading event and concert venue, hosting thousands of weddings and events each year.

Bodleian Library
The Bodleian Library is the main research library of the University of Oxford. Founded in 1602 by Sir Thomas Bodley, it is one of the oldest libraries in Europe. Discover its amazing history on this tour.
